Broken Branches

4/14/2015

1 Comment

 
Large branches will occasionally fail. Severe heat and wind can facilitate the dropping of a large branch. It may reasonably seem that a broken branch will heal itself, the reality is that wounds from breakage tend to allow the importation of destructive insects and tree disease. The answer is a proper cut. A simple cut, done correctly, can encourage quick healing, prevent access by insects and limit the possibility of disease. Small limbs break and heal without much need for human intervention. If you have a broken limb, give us a call.
